Ingredients:  
Ingredients:  
3 T. Dijon
2 T. garlic olive oil
Salt and pepper
2 lb cauliflower cut into 1 in. florets

Directions:
Directions:
Preheat oven to 400º
Whisk mustard, oil, salt and pepper.
Toss with cauliflower.
Spread on baking sheet and roast for 30 min.

Personal Notes:
Personal Notes:
Also good to add tumeric and cumin and crushed red pepper instead of mustard and roast. Then add pine nuts, cilantro and mint.
